We are looking for a Senior Technologist for our Electronics Quality team. In this role, you will be responsible for ensuring product quality, safety, and compliance within our consumer electronics product groups. You will play a key role in technical decision-making and work closely with Project Management, Buying, Sourcing, and Quality teams.

Your responsibilities include:

  • Leading product quality reviews and technical assessments to identify risks and non-conformities in a timely manner

  • Reviewing, interpreting, and approving internal and external test reports

  • Reviewing and formally approving packaging, labeling, and user manuals

  • Creating, tracking, and coordinating Corrective and Preventive Action Plans (CAPAs) with suppliers

  • Advising Project Managers, Buying, and Sourcing teams on technical specifications, product selection, and quality improvements

  • Coordinating products throughout the entire development cycle, from sourcing and sample approval to production and shipment

  • Maintaining complete and up-to-date technical documentation, including test reports, declarations, packaging artwork, and user manuals

  • Monitoring relevant laws and regulations and translating changes into practical impact on products and processes
